THE recalled John Shackleton and Colin Buckle inspired high-flying Stourport to a gritty league victory at home to Feckenham.

Shackleton and Buckle were brought back from the seconds team to great effect as the town side continued their impressive league form and overtook Saturday's opponents in the table.

Feckenham were asked to bat on a damp Walshes Meadow wicket but they made solid early progress despite two wickets for Andy Platt.

However, the introduction of Buckle turned the game with his haul of 5-32 leading to Feckenham collapsing to 128 all out and crucially donating nine overs to Stourport.

The home side found conditions no easier and slumped to 12-3 before Shackleton gradually took control against a disciplined bowling attack.

He dominated a series of partnerships with Chris Hanks, Ian Delo and Jim Cook but Feckenham battled bravely.

And it was not until the 58th over that Stourport edged home with Shackleton unbeaten on 74.

Feckenham 128, Stourport 129-7.

The seconds' top-of-the-table clash at Feckenham was abandoned due to a waterlogged wicket.
